For example, in the class.h file, the variable name class conflicts with c++ class.
There are also many redefinition errors and a lot of grammar mistakes that I don't understand why are wrong.
I need a dxf library that can parse 3dsolid and surface(SweptSurface) and this library is the only one I see a chance for it on github.
Are you still planning to update the library?

You're correct, libdxf is still a work in (slow) progress. That status is mentioned in both the "about" on Github and the README file if you found a download somewhere. I haven't even released version 0.01.
libdxf compiles with a lot of warnings in gcc.
